Definition Of Proxy Directive:


A legal document assigningthehealth-care decisions of an individual to another in the event the individual is unable to make the decisions for themselves.
If you as a capable individual wanted toassignyour children the right to make all health-care decisions should you become incapacitated, you would need to create a proxy directive. The proxy (the assigned decision-maker) is only in charge of making decisionsrelated toyour health. They cannot access your money and are not boundto pay your bills.
